Violet Starr in The Flower Witch WATCH THE FULL SCENE Please enable JavaScriptplay-sharp-fill ★ Unlock full access to Lucid Flix now ★ Lucid FlixPublished: 1 June, 2024 Seth Gamble Violet StarrRelated Posts: